Wearable technology: enhancing health and fitness

Imagine having a personal health trainer strapped to your wrist, guiding you toward your fitness goals and monitoring your overall well-being. This is the promise of wearable technology, which has transformed how we approach personal health maintenance and fitness routines. Devices such as smartwatches and fitness trackers have become indispensable tools for millions, providing real-time insights into various health metrics

Wearable devices come equipped with sensors that monitor a range of vital signs, including heart rate, sleep patterns, physical activity, and even oxygen levels. These devices collect data and compile it into actionable insights. For instance, the smartwatch can alert you if your heart rate spikes unexpectedly or if you haven’t met your daily step count. This constant monitoring helps users make informed decisions about their health and keep track of their progress toward fitness objectives.

Key benefits of wearable technology

  • Real-time monitoring: Users can gain immediate insights into their health stats, enabling quick adjustments to their lifestyle or exercise routines.
  • Personalization: Wearables can tailor fitness plans based on individual data, making recommendations more relevant and impactful.
  • Motivation and accountability: Many devices offer features like reminders, goal-setting, and progress tracking to help users stay on target.
  • Preventive health: Early detection of irregularities such as high blood pressure or abnormal heart rhythms can facilitate timely medical intervention.

These modern gadgets are more than mere accessories; they significantly contribute to personal health management. With advancements in technology, wearables now feature sophisticated algorithms that analyze extensive data sets to offer comprehensive health assessments.

Additionally, the integration with mobile apps and online platforms allows users to store and review long-term data, enabling them to spot trends and make more educated decisions. The convenience and versatility of wearable technology make it easier than ever to maintain a healthier lifestyle, ensuring that support and motivation are always at your fingertips.

Home automation: enhancing security and convenience

Picture living in a home where your environment adjusts itself according to your needs without you having to lift a finger. This is the promise and reality brought by home automation systems. These intelligent devices transform our living spaces, providing both security and convenience in unprecedented ways.

One of the most compelling features of home automation is smart locks. These locks offer a new level of security and peace of mind. Controlled via smartphone apps, they allow homeowners to lock or unlock doors remotely, ensuring the house is secure even when you're miles away. These systems can also generate unique access codes for family members or guests, adding a layer of personalization and control that traditional locks simply can't provide.

Security cameras have also evolved, becoming key players in the smart home setup. Modern cameras are equipped with high-definition video, night vision, and motion sensors. They send real-time alerts to your devices, allowing immediate responses to any suspicious activity. These cameras often integrate with other home systems, like smart lights, which can turn on automatically if movement is detected, deterring potential intruders.

The rise of voice-controlled assistants such as Amazon's Alexa and Google Home has revolutionized how we interact with our living spaces. These intelligent assistants can control everything from lighting and thermostats to music and shopping lists. A simple voice command can adjust the ambiance of your home, making it more comfortable and responsive to your needs.

Benefits of home automation

  • Enhanced security: With smart locks, security cameras, and real-time alerts, homes have never been safer.
  • Convenience: Voice assistants and automated systems simplify daily tasks, allowing more time for what matters most.
  • Energy efficiency: Automated thermostats and lighting systems help reduce energy consumption, lowering utility bills.
  • Integration: Seamless integration between devices creates a cohesive and intelligent home environment.

The convenience of these automated systems goes beyond security and efficiency. For instance, smart thermostats learn your schedule and temperature preferences over time, adjusting heating and cooling systems to optimize comfort and energy savings. This adaptability ensures that your home is always at the ideal temperature without manual adjustments.

Similarly, automated lighting systems enhance both security and convenience. These systems can be programmed to turn lights on and off at specific times, mimic your presence when you're away, or respond to commands from your smart device. This not only adds a layer of security but also makes daily life easier.

Integration is a crucial aspect of these technologies. For instance, your smart lock, security camera, and lighting system can work together to provide a comprehensive safety net. If the camera detects movement, it can trigger the lights to turn on and send an alert to your smartphone, allowing you to respond immediately. This interconnectedness ensures a more holistic and intelligent approach to home security and management.

Home automation systems represent a significant leap forward in how we manage our living spaces. By enhancing security measures, simplifying daily chores, and creating a more efficient home, these technologies significantly improve the quality of life. As smart home devices continue to evolve and integrate seamlessly, they promise to make our homes even more adaptable to our needs and preferences.

Professional applications: boosting operational efficiency and innovation

Smart technology is not just revolutionizing our personal lives but is also having a profound impact on the business world. Companies across various sectors are leveraging smart technology to enhance operational efficiency, drive innovation, and improve customer engagement. The integration of IoT devices, AI-driven analytics, and automation tools are transforming how businesses operate.

Operational efficiency is one of the primary benefits that smart technology offers to businesses. By deploying IoT sensors and devices, companies can monitor equipment and infrastructure in real time. For instance, manufacturing plants use IoT devices to track machinery performance, predict maintenance needs, and prevent costly downtime. This predictive maintenance approach not only reduces operational costs but also extends equipment life.

Moreover, smart supply chain management systems enable companies to track inventory levels, manage logistics, and optimize delivery routes. These systems use real-time data to make informed decisions, thereby reducing waste and ensuring timely deliveries. Retailers, for example, utilize smart shelves equipped with sensors that detect inventory levels and automatically re-order stock when it runs low, ensuring that products are always available for customers.

Fostering innovation and enhancing customer engagement

Smart technology also plays a crucial role in fostering innovation. Businesses are utilizing data collected from smart devices to gain deeper insights into customer behavior and preferences. This data-driven approach enables companies to develop new products and services that meet evolving customer needs. For example, financial institutions use AI-driven chatbots to provide personalized banking experiences, addressing customer queries efficiently and effectively.

In the realm of research and development, smart technology accelerates innovation by streamlining processes and facilitating collaboration. Engineers and designers use aug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) tools to visualize prototypes and conduct virtual testing, significantly reducing the time and cost associated with traditional R&D methods.

  • Data-driven insights: Leveraging data from smart devices helps businesses understand customer preferences, leading to more tailored products and services.
  • Enhanced customer experiences: AI-powered solutions such as chatbots and virtual assistants provide personalized and efficient customer interactions.
  • Streamlined R&D: Tools like AR and VR facilitate prototyping and virtual testing, accelerating the innovation process.

Case studies provide compelling evidence of smart technology's benefits in the professional sphere. For instance, a logistics company implementing IoT-based tracking systems achieved a 20% reduction in delivery times and a 30% drop in fuel consumption. Similarly, an automotive manufacturer using predictive analytics for maintenance saw a 15% decrease in machine downtime, leading to higher productivity and cost savings.

Customer engagement is another critical area where smart technology makes a significant impact. Retailers use IoT-enabled beacons to send personalized offers and promotions to customers' smartphones as they walk through stores. This targeted marketing approach enhances the shopping experience and drives sales.

In summary, smart technology is transforming the professional landscape by streamlining operations, fostering innovation, and enhancing customer engagement. Businesses that embrace these advanced solutions are better positioned to thrive in an increasingly competitive environment, leveraging technology to achieve greater efficiency and innovation.
